Roy W. Perrett is a scholar working on Philosophy, Religious studies and Experimental and Cognitive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Roy W. Perrett has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 121 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Philosophy, 14 papers in Religious studies and 6 papers in Experimental and Cognitive Psychology. Recurrent topics in Roy W. Perrett’s work include Indian and Buddhist Studies (13 papers), Indian History and Philosophy (9 papers) and Philosophy and Theoretical Science (6 papers). Roy W. Perrett is often cited by papers focused on Indian and Buddhist Studies (13 papers), Indian History and Philosophy (9 papers) and Philosophy and Theoretical Science (6 papers). Roy W. Perrett collaborates with scholars based in New Zealand, United States and Australia. Roy W. Perrett's co-authors include John C. Patterson, Garry L. Hagberg, Carolyn Williams, Paul Gilbert and Terence O’Keeffe and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Medical Ethics, Philosophical Studies and History and Theory.
